The real specification is 1GB

Digit's Redmi Go test used a Snapdragon 425 and only 1GB of RAM. PUBG Mobile Lite genuinely ran, although the publication saw very low resolution, simplified character models, texture pop-in and occasional slowdown in intensive fights.

Google Play still advertises that same 1GB RAM threshold today, alongside roughly 600MB of free storage. The listing identifies Unreal Engine 4.

Chipset differences show immediately

Gadgets 360 measured roughly one minute and sixteen seconds to load on the Snapdragon 425-powered Redmi Go. It reported occasional stutter, texture pop-in and mild input lag, with around nine percent battery drain after twenty minutes.

A Nokia 2.2 using a Helio A22 was smoother and lost around five percent over twenty-five minutes. The Helio P22-based Realme C2 loaded in about one minute and six seconds and used roughly four percent battery during a twenty-minute session.

The Snapdragon 439 Redmi 7A performed best in that group. Loading fell to roughly 54 seconds, Gadgets 360 observed no significant lag, and battery use was around four percent over twenty minutes.

Minimum memory does not equal minimum experience

These results show why RAM is only one part of the performance profile. CPU and GPU capability, storage behaviour, thermal management and network conditions all remain important.

The official support page explicitly warns that low battery levels and high temperature can reduce processor frequency and cause frame-rate drops. It also points to network latency as another source of poor performance.

Optimisation reaches beyond rendering

Lite reduces obvious graphical costs, but it also reduces the problem the hardware has to solve. The official description uses a smaller battlefield and sixty-player matches, while launch reviews documented more forgiving recoil and simplified combat behaviour.

That makes PUBG Mobile Lite technically more interesting than a low-quality graphics profile. Rendering, simulation and game design were all adjusted around the same hardware constraint.
